After a poopie-ton of trial and error I ended using my Mesa Bottle Rocket into Sansamp Bass Driver into the slave input on an SVT to an old Fender 2x15. My signal was a mix of clean DI, Sansamp, and several mics on the 2x15. All of them sounded killer. Tried to go will all miked bass amps but it was too wooly for the new Asthma Castle tunes.

In regards to muffs, what exactly is a tone bypass? What does it do?
It skips the tone knob. There's no position on the muff's tone control that's not a mid scoop, so the apparent effect is a lot more midrange and some more volume.
